发表评论取消回复
相关阅读
相关 归并排序算法解析(详细解析)
归并排序算法简单来说是:先分解,后合并。 分解:使用二分递归法进行分解,直到分解到最后只剩一个元素的时候开始回退。 合并:进行递归逐步回退并进行排序。 直接上代码吧,代码
相关 归并排序详细解说
思路分析 归并排序:是建立在归并操作上的一种有效的排序算法,该算法是采用分治法的一个非常典型的应用。将已有序的子序列合并,得到完全有序的序列;即先使每个子序列有序,再使
相关 快速排序详细解说
思路解析 1)取最右侧的值为基准值base,从数组的左右两边分别开始查找,先从左往右找比基准值大的值,再从右往左找比基准值小的数,找到之后,将两个找到的数进行交换 !
相关 冒泡排序详细解说
思路分析 冒泡排序是每次找到一个最大值或者最小值,放到合适的位置上,借助相邻元素比较交换的方式来完成。 具体思路如下:用cur和cur+1两个位置进行比较,如果cur大
相关 堆排序详细解说
思路分析 堆排序的过程如下: 由于利用小堆会占用额外空间,因此先将一个堆按照大堆的方式进行创建,然后取堆顶元素与堆中的最后一个元素进行交换,接着将最后一个元素出堆,将
相关 希尔排序详细解说
思路分析 希尔排序的主要实现逻辑还是基于插入排序的,插入排序的过程在上一篇文章中讲过啦,如果有兴趣的老铁可以查看以下文章:[插入排序详细解说][Link 1] 了解了插
相关 插入排序详细解说
思路分析 插入排序是将整个区间被分 有序区间和无序区间。每次选择无序区间的第一个元素,在有序区间内选择合适的位置插入 我们这里使用bound来作为无序区间的第一个元素,
相关 详细解说 STL 排序(Sort)
作者 [Winter][] 0 前言: STL,为什么你必须掌握 -------------------- 对于程序员来说,数据结构是必修的一门课。从查找到排序,从
相关 详细解说 STL 排序(Sort)
详细解说 STL 排序(Sort) 整理:Ackarlix 挨踢网【中文IT技术社区】[http://www.aitic.net][http_www.aitic.net]
相关 转——谈一谈归并排序(详细归并模板)
归并排序是建立在归并操作上的一种有效的排序算法。该算法是采用分治法(Divide and Conquer)的一个非常典型的应用。 首先考虑下如何将将二个有序数列合并。这个非常
还没有评论,来说两句吧...